# Tessaloom Environments

Quick tour for whoever inherits the Tessaloom timetable solver. We run three environments: sandbox (toy school data), staging (mirrors Arkenvale Academy's real term), and prod. Solver heuristics are tuned per environment, so don't copy flags blindly — staging intentionally runs a slower, exhaustive search. Prod is the one people actually yell about. Here's the current prod environment configuration.

config for yahof-tajop:
zorath:
  pin: 7493
  metrics_host: metrics.zorath.tolvaqsys.internal
  tenant: praiel
  seal: seal_fd9cd4f1

Hey plugin folks,

Friendly reminder: next Tuesday we're running a DR drill on Tollgate, the shipping-fee rules engine. Your plugins will hit the standby environment for about an hour, so expect stale fee tables. If your sandbox credentials get reset during failover, re-enroll using the shared recovery flow. The passphrase you'll need is listed just below.

Cheers,
Danic

recovery phrase for yageg-fawig: quenion-weneth-julath-lamys-gilath-zordor-sorir-kelix-kelath-julwyn

# Flaglight Rollouts — Approvals

Quick version for on-call: any rollout touching more than 5% of traffic needs an approval in Flaglight before the ramp continues. Kill switches don't need approval — just flip them and note it in the incident channel. Scheduled ramps pause automatically if error budget burns hot. If you're stuck at 2 a.m. with a pending approval, there's one person authorized to override, and that's the approver below.

account owner for tagep-bafof: Norael Gilax Juleth